What's Good: Actually, quite a bit -- this is one of the more pleasant new ballparks. The seating is comfortable, the view of the mountains is lovely, and the field is one of the most perfectly maintained playing surfaces in all the minors. The staff, from concession stand workers to ushers, were all incredibly friendly. Furthermore, the stadium is in an actual neighborhood, with houses and businesses surrounding it.
What's Not So Good: Not a whole lot. But the exterior facade is incredibly ugly compared to the rest of the ballpark. You'd figure that a stadium that looks this nice on the inside would be attractive on the street side as well, but apparently the architect fell asleep while designing that part of it.
